given vectors ( u = (-3, 2) ) and ( v = (2, 1) ), what is the measure of the angle between the vectors?

( 7.1^{circ} )
( 60.3^{circ} )
( 119.7^{circ} )
( 172.9^{circ} )

Explanation:

Step1: Calculate the dot - product

The dot - product formula is \(\mathbf{u}\cdot\mathbf{v}=u_1v_1 + u_2v_2\).
For \(\mathbf{u}=(-3,2)\) and \(\mathbf{v}=(2,1)\), \(\mathbf{u}\cdot\mathbf{v}=(-3)\times2+2\times1=-6 + 2=-4\).

Step2: Calculate the magnitudes

The magnitude formula is \(|\mathbf{a}|=\sqrt{a_1^{2}+a_2^{2}}\).
\(|\mathbf{u}|=\sqrt{(-3)^{2}+2^{2}}=\sqrt{9 + 4}=\sqrt{13}\), \(|\mathbf{v}|=\sqrt{2^{2}+1^{2}}=\sqrt{4+1}=\sqrt{5}\).

Step3: Use the formula for the angle between two vectors

The formula is \(\cos\theta=\frac{\mathbf{u}\cdot\mathbf{v}}{|\mathbf{u}||\mathbf{v}|}\).
Substitute the values: \(\cos\theta=\frac{-4}{\sqrt{13}\times\sqrt{5}}=\frac{-4}{\sqrt{65}}\approx - 0.496\).

Step4: Find the angle

\(\theta=\cos^{-1}(-0.496)\approx119.7^{\circ}\) (using a calculator to find the inverse - cosine value).

Answer:

C. \(119.7^{\circ}\)
